How to Unclog Smelly Drains

It's easy to unclog a drain and get rid of bad smells.

If you find yourself working over the kitchen sink and catch a whiff of an unpleasant odor, it's time to take some action and clean your sink drain. Things You'll Need

  • Baking soda
  • Vinegar
  • Pot

Instructions

    • 1

      Dump 1/2 cup of baking soda down the drain.

    • 2

      Pour 1 cup of white vinegar down the drain. The two ingredients will create a fizzing reaction that will eat away at any buildup on the pipes. Let this solution sit in the drain for 15 minutes.

    • 3

      Boil 1 gallon water in a pot on the stove. Pour this hot water down the drain to clear out the cleaning solution and rinse the plumbing of bacteria and scum buildup.
